Abstract

The growing importance of scientific publications of quality, their impact on society in general and on authors´ processes of scientific recognition, as well as journals needing to have international impact may increase the number of conflicts of interests among editors, authors and reviewers of scientific publications. The aim of this article is to review recommendations of existing ethics codes. In the future, they may be used to investigate the degree of observance in the different scientific fields. Major international initiatives, promoting entities and specific recommendations made to the different agents of the process are analyzed. The review reveals that the degree of awareness against the ethics of the publications in each science and country depends on tradition, associations, consolidations and the degree of internationalization of the journals that make up each scientific field.
